Common boiler problems we see in Sherwood Park
- Failure to ignite or intermittent ignition: Causes include faulty ignition electrodes, gas valve problems, or blocked burners. Symptoms are repeated ignition attempts, unusual noises at startup, or no flame.
- Pilot light or standing pilot issues: Older boilers with pilot assemblies can have thermocouple failures, draft problems, or sediment buildup that extinguishes the pilot.
- Pressure fluctuations and low water pressure: Low boiler pressure, frequent trips on the pressure relief valve, or system overheating are often due to a failing expansion vessel, automatic fill valve issues, or leaks.
- Leaks and corrosion: Leaking from joints, valves, or the heat exchanger can stem from corrosion, gasket failure, or high system pressure.
- Strange noises and poor circulation: Kettling, banging, or gurgling indicate scale on heat exchangers, air in the system, or failing circulator pumps.
- Safety control faults: Malfunctioning thermostats, pressure switches, or limit controls can cause shutdowns or unsafe operating conditions.
How technicians diagnose boiler faults
A methodical diagnostic process identifies root causes quickly and avoids unnecessary parts replacement:
- Visual inspection: Check for leaks, corrosion, soot, or loose fittings and assess age and installation condition.
- Safety checks: Verify flue ventilation, look for signs of combustion byproducts, and test carbon monoxide detection where applicable.
- Gas supply and ignition testing: Confirm gas pressure, inspect ignition electrodes or pilot assemblies, and observe burner flame quality.
- Pressure and circulation checks: Measure system pressure, test expansion vessel and fill valves, and check circulator pump operation.
- Combustion and efficiency analysis: Where needed, combustion gas analysis confirms proper combustion and identifies flue or heat exchanger issues.
- Leak detection: Isolate and pressure test sections to locate plumbing or heat exchanger leaks.
Most reputable technicians will explain findings in plain language, outline repair options, and provide a clear estimate before work proceeds.
Repair scope, typical turnaround, and emergency response
- Emergency response: In cold-weather emergencies, many residential boiler services prioritize unsafe conditions such as gas smells, major leaks, or complete heating loss. Response times vary by availability but emergency visits are commonly arranged the same day or within hours when safety is at stake.
- Same-day fixes: Simple faults like ignition electrode replacement, pilot adjustments, pressure top-ups, or circulator swaps are often completed the same visit when parts are available.
- Multi-day repairs: Complex repairs such as heat exchanger replacement, major leak repair, or sourcing specialized components can take 1 to several days depending on parts lead times and access.
- Diagnostic transparency: A professional technician will perform an on-site diagnostic and provide a written estimate of required repairs and an expected timeframe before work begins.
Parts replacement and quality considerations
When parts need replacement, technicians typically use manufacturer-approved components or equivalent-quality aftermarket parts. Common replacements include:
- Ignition electrodes and gas valves
- Thermocouples and pilot assemblies
- Circulator pumps and expansion vessels
- Pressure relief valves and thermostats
- Heat exchangers in severe cases
Choosing higher-quality replacement parts and ensuring proper installation reduces the chance of repeat failures. Technicians should document replaced parts and explain warranty coverage.
Safety inspections and compliance
Comprehensive boiler repair should include safety checks:
- Combustion ventilation and flue integrity inspection
- Carbon monoxide evaluation and detector recommendations
- Gas tightness and supply checks
- Pressure relief and safety control testing
For older systems, a safety inspection may also identify signs that replacement is a safer, more economical long-term solution than repeated repairs.

Preventing future breakdowns - best practices for Sherwood Park homeowners
Regular maintenance significantly reduces winter failures. Key preventive measures:
- Schedule annual boiler tune-ups before the heating season to clean burners, test safety controls, and verify combustion efficiency.
- Monitor system pressure monthly and top up per manufacturer guidance to avoid low-pressure shutdowns.
- Bleed radiators and purge air from the system to ensure efficient circulation.
- Check for any signs of slow leaks or corrosion around valves and fittings.
- Insulate exposed pipes and condensate lines to reduce risk of freezing on very cold nights.
- Consider water treatment or a system filter if sediment or scale is a recurring problem.
- Replace aging boilers proactively if efficiency and repair frequency decline.
Regular maintenance not only improves reliability during Sherwood Park winters but also extends service life and maintains efficiency.
